html怎么读取txt内容

ID:12509 / 打印
可以使用xmlhttprequest(直接方法)和filereader(间接方法)两种方式读取txt文件内容:直接方法:使用xmlhttprequest发送http get请求,指定响应类型为文本,监听响应并读取文件内容。间接方法:使用filereader监听文件选择事件,读取文件并将其内容存储在result属性中。

html怎么读取txt内容

如何使用 HTML 读取 TXT 文件内容

直接方法:使用 XMLHttpRequest

HTML 中读取 TXT 文件内容的最直接方法是使用 XMLHttpRequest 对象。该对象允许向服务器发送异步 HTTP 请求并接收响应。

// 创建一个 XMLHttpRequest 对象 var xhr = new XMLHttpRequest();  // 打开一个 GET 请求 xhr.open("GET", "/path/to/file.txt");  // 指定响应类型为文本 xhr.responseType = "text";  // 监听服务器响应 xhr.onload = function() {   if (xhr.status === 200) {     // 读取文件内容     var content = xhr.responseText;      // 使用内容...   } };  // 发送请求 xhr.send();

间接方法:使用 FileReader

立即学习“前端免费学习笔记(深入)”;

如果您希望在本地读取 TXT 文件,可以使用 FileReader 对象。该对象允许读取文件和数据 URI。

// 获取文件元素 var fileInput = document.getElementById("file-input");  // 监听文件选择事件 fileInput.addEventListener("change", function() {   // 获取文件   var file = fileInput.files[0];    // 创建一个 FileReader 对象   var reader = new FileReader();    // 监听加载事件   reader.onload = function() {     // 读取文件内容     var content = reader.result;      // 使用内容...   };    // 开始读取文件   reader.readAsText(file); });
上一篇: html弹出窗口怎么制作
下一篇: html怎么拼接字符串

作者:admin @ 24资源网   2024-09-27

本站所有软件、源码、文章均有网友提供,如有侵权联系308410122@qq.com

与本文相关文章

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。